Overview
Full Time
Part Time
Accepts corp to corp applications
Contract - Independent
Contract - W2
Contract - 6-12+ month(s)
Skills
Hardware QA
Video
Manufacturing
Clarity
Test Plans
Test Cases
Regression Analysis
Manual Testing
Technical Support
Software Development
Computer Hardware
System Integration
Computer Science
Software Engineering
Computer Engineering
Electrical Engineering
Software Testing
Scripting
Python
JavaScript
Client/server
Microsoft Windows
.NET
C#
C++
Relational Databases
Microsoft SQL Server
Software Development Methodology
Agile
Scrum
Kanban
Problem Solving
Conflict Resolution
Attention To Detail
Debugging
Multithreading
Communication
Collaboration
Semiconductors
Testing
Artificial Intelligence
Machine Learning (ML)
Version Control
Git
Continuous Integration and Development
Continuous Integration
Continuous Delivery
Recruiting
Job Details
Title : Hardware Testing
Location : Boston Massachusetts (Hybrid Onsite)
Duration : 12+ Month contract
Interview Mode: Video
Job Summary & Responsibilities:
- Cross-functional collaboration with software, hardware, manufacturing and applications teams to validate software
- Analyze and verify software requirements for testability, clarity and completeness
- Develop comprehensive test plans for new features and products
- Investigate, reproduce, log and escalate issues/defects
- Develop efficient test strategies (test cases and procedures) for the different sub-systems comprising the product
- Develop and execute automated and manual tests, regression, functional, and acceptance tests
- Conduct thorough testing and debugging of software to ensure high-quality and reliable operation
- Participate in the design and implementation of new features and functionalities
- Perform design/code reviews for all automation scripts and manual test cases, collaborating with systems engineers, software developers, and other technical staff
- Provide technical support and guidance to other team members
- Stay updated with the latest industry trends and technologies in software development and hardware-software integration
Required Qualifications:
- Bachelor's or Master's degree in Computer Science, Software Engineering, Computer Engineering, Electrical Engineering, or a related field
- Ability to understand requirements and design test strategies and plans based on those requirements
- Proven experience (10+ years) in software testing and/or systems level testing for highly technical applications
- Experience developing automation frameworks or automated tests and scripting (Python, JavaScript, etc.)
- Experience testing client/server solutions
- Excellent skillset focused on Windows development, the .NET platform (C#, C++), and relational databases (SQL Server a plus)
- Experience with software development methodologies such as Agile, Scrum, or Kanban
- Excellent problem-solving skills and attention to detail and quality. Demonstrated experience debugging complex multi-threaded environments
- Ability to design and execute test strategies and plans based on requirements and functional designs
- Strong written and verbal communication and collaboration skills
Desired Qualifications:
- Experience working in the semiconductor industry a plus
- Experience testing AI/ML based solutions
- Experience with version control systems (e.g., Git, AzureDevOps) and continuous integration/continuous deployment (CI/CD) practices.
Thanks and Regards,
GTECH LLC
Deepak Kumar | Recruitment Manager
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.